- -/* - * Initialization string: switch to graphics mode, 300 dpi - * <ESC>[!p DECSTR soft terminal reset - * <ESC>[11h PUM select unit of measurement - * <ESC>[7 I SSU select pixel as size unit - * <ESC>[?52h DECOPM origin is upper-left corner - * <ESC>[0t DECSLPP set maximum form length - * <ESC>[1;2475s DECSLRM set left and right margins - * <ESC>P0;0;1q select sixel graphics mode - * "1;1 DECGRA aspect ratio (1:1) - */ - -#define LN03_INIT \ - "\033[!p\033[11h\033[7 I\033[?52h\033[0t\033[1;2475s\033P0;0;1q\"1;1" - -/* leave sixel graphics mode, eject page - <ESC>\ ST string terminator - <FF> FF form feed */ -#define LN03_EJECT "\033\\\f" - -private int -ln03_print_page(gx_device_printer *pdev, FILE *prn_stream) -{ - return (sixel_print_page(pdev,prn_stream,LN03_INIT,LN03_EJECT));
